Practical writing style

There are three real line writing methods: virtual connection method, real connection method, and simplified connection method.

1. Virtual connection method

The virtual connection method is our common way of connecting strokes with ideas. The strokes echo each other. The characteristic is that there is no thread connection, and each stroke exists independently. , the priorities should be fast, the pace should be fast, and the overall structure should not change much.

2. Real connection method

Contrary to the virtual connection method, there are threads connecting the strokes, making writing fast. When writing, you should pay attention to the emphasis, lifting and pressing. secondary relationship.

3. Simple and continuous strokes

The simple and continuous strokes are for the speed of writing. In the line of writing, the original strokes are replaced by simple and continuous strokes without losing the large shape. That is to say, the shape of the original characters is maintained and the writing speed is improved, which is the so-called "running script". Running script is a general term for calligraphy, which is divided into two types: running regular script and running cursive script. It was developed on the basis of regular script and is a font between regular script and cursive script. It was created to make up for the slow writing speed of regular script and the difficulty of identifying cursive script.

"行" means "walking", so it is not as sloppy as cursive script, nor as straight as regular script. In essence, it is the cursiveization of regular script or the regularization of cursive script. Those with more regular script than cursive script are called "Xing Kai", and those with more cursive script than regular script are called "Xing Cao". Running script has high practicality and artistry, while regular script is a text symbol, which is highly practical and requires skill. In comparison, cursive script has high artistic quality, but its practicality is relatively insufficient.
